San Francisco signed Wilson (6-0, 213) as an undrafted free agent out of North Texas in 2018. He carried the football 79 times for 294 yards with two rushing touchdowns while adding seven receptions for 31 yards through nine game appearances with the 49ers last season.
Wilson, 26, has 1,265 rushing yards on 298 attempts with 13 rushing touchdowns in 37 game appearances (nine starts) through his four NFL seasons.
The 49ers running backs under contract are now Wilson, Elijah Mitchell, JaMycal Hasty, and Trey Sermon.
